Young People's Homeless and Housing Pathways: key findings from a six-year qualitative longitudinal study.
  This report documents key findings from a qualitative longitudinal study of homeless young people in Dublin city. The study was initiated in 2004 and has involved three waves of data collection over a 6-year period.
